Under which Article can Governor send a report to President recommending imposition of President's Rule in the State?
- Article 352
- Article 356
- Article 360
- Article 365
Answer: Article 356
Article 356: If Governor is satisfied that State government cannot function per Constitution, they may report to President. President may then proclaim President's Rule (State Emergency), assuming State executive functions. SR Bommai case (1994) laid down guidelines to prevent misuse of this provision.
